Caernarfon Castle - Ysgol Rhosgadfan

Rhosgadfan School are the Young Custodians for Caernarfon Castle.  They have held study days at the castle, worked with an artist to create banners, hosted the opening launch of the Kings Gate and created tapestries with Cefyn Burgess and a local group of embroiderers on the story of Macsen Wledig.

Conwy Castle – Ysgol Babanod Mochdre and Ysgol Cystennyn 

Ysgol Cystennin and Ysgol Babanod Mochdre - The learners from these schools became the Young Custodians Wales for Conwy Castle in 2019. Aged between 5 and 11 the youngsters will be the youth voice for any future decisions about this important World Heritage Site in North Wales. They worked with textile artist Cefyn Burgess to create two tapestries based on the history of Conwy Castle

Flint Castle  - Ysgol Gwynedd, Flint 

Ysgol Flint Gwynedd was the first Young Custodian School. They used Flint Castle as inspiration for arts, history and literature projects; staging events which included a performance of Macbeth at Flint Castle

Neath Abbey - Dwr y Felin 

Dwr Y Felinbecame the first school in South Wales to make the link, with its nearby site Neath Abbey.  It now has a strong Young Custodian group, driven by the History teacher, but with other parts of school now actively engaging.
